Below please find my QSO report from my this years's holiday in Spain.
Equipment was a Kenwood TS2000, 4CX250B with some 300 watts in FSK441, 9 ele
TONNA and a MGF1302 at the antenna. Cable was just 7m AIRCOM+. You may soon

I worked random most of the time, the few skeds or tailenders are marked
with S or TE. Whilst on Random I couldn't understand why some people
continued calling me over long periods though I was replying for another
callsign and had not yet completed. This made some QSOs take more time than
necessary.

Also enterring a report together with both callsigns when replying to my cq
call would have speeded up some QSOs. According to MS procedures this is
permitted and also logical - if you really heard me and not called only
because of a cluster message. FSK441 has such a high throughput that even in
short pings all these data come through.

I am certain that in HSCW instead of FSK441 only less than 50% of the QSOs
would have been completed, particularly not the QSO with OZ1IEP when
reflexions very very short.

Sorry for those not worked. Anyway, in case you need the JM08 grid don't
worry: EA5/DJ4UF (http://www.qsl.net/dj4uf/) will stay in JM08BR from now
until the mid of May next year. Eckart works with a 11 elements F9FT and has
a wonderful takeoff from about 35 degrees through East to at least 215
degrees. As his house is about 300 m high on the slope of a hill the vhf
situation is by far better than mine in JM08CR (which wasn't bad at all)
with just 40 m above sealevel. Eckart will frequently call CQ and is also
happy to make skeds. You can email him at [email protected], but please
plain text only and as short as possible as he collects his emails on Pactor
via HF at slow data transfer rates.

I left my amplifier with him so he has some 300 watts now. I may only need
the small PA again in automn 2003 for my next holiday, possibly in JM76. I
also left my portable 9 ele F9FT with him, together with my MGF1302. DJ4UF
may activate some squares in EA over the next few months.
